The Day Before
The alarm goes off, a boy pulls the blankets off of himself and prepares for the day,
He walks downstairs and glances at his mother, he rudely asks her to make him breakfast,
Tears come streaming down his Mother's face,
For the day before was Mother’s Day and not a word was said,
For the day before he preferred to stay in bed,
For the day before he would rather play video games instead,
Of show a little appreciation for his mother,
Who would one day be dead. For the day before he would dread, What was not said, To the person he loved most
he gave tears instead.
